Author: Mary Eoloff in collaboration with her husband Nick
Year: 2004
Volume: 37
Issue: 2

Issue Summary:

On April 21 of this year Dr. Mordechai Vanunu will have served out a prison sentence of 18 years for having publicly exposed Israel’s nuclear weapons program. More than 11 of those years were spent in solitary confinement. Waiting for his release at the gate of Ashkelon prison will be a couple from St. Paul,…

Leave a Reply

Your email address will not be published. Required fields are marked *